Operation Aurora hack was counterespionage, not China picking on Tibetan activists

Operation Aurora hackers targeted at least 34 companies, including Adobe, Juniper, Rackspace, Symantec, Northrop Grumman, Morgan Stanley and Yahoo. Attackers accessed a database with years worth of information about US surveillance targets, Washington Post reports. The Aurora gang was reportedly still active as of September 2012, nearly three years after Google disclosed the hack. Google beefed up its shielding of sensitive data, but the hackers apparently weren’t motivated by human rights concerns, a Microsoft expert says.”]
